Jack in the Box's Revenue and Sales Are Down. Here Are 3 Key Takeaways From Its Latest Earnings.
Jack in the Box reported a difficult fiscal Q1 with revenue down 6% year-over-year and same-store sales declining 6.7% for the third consecutive quarter. Restaurant-level margins collapsed to 16.1% from 23.2% due to higher labor costs, surging beef prices, and lower sales. However, the company reiterated its 2026 guidance expecting same-store sales to stabilize between -1% and +1%, and plans to open 20 new restaurants while closing 50-100 underperforming locations. The stock trades at an extremely low valuation with a P/E of 9.

Table For None: Restaurant Chains That Closed Locations In 2025
The restaurant industry faced significant challenges throughout 2025 as rising dining costs and declining customer traffic forced major chains to close hundreds of locations. Starbucks shuttered ~500 North American cafes, Denny's closed 70-90 units, Papa John's closed 173 locations globally, Wendy's closed hundreds under 'Project Fresh,' and other major chains including Jack-In-The-Box, Bloomin' Brands, Noodles & Co, and Darden Restaurants also announced substantial closures as part of cost-cutting and restructuring efforts.

Jack In The Box Stock Sinks After Selling Del Taco For $115 Million
Jack In The Box agreed to sell Del Taco Holdings to Yadav Enterprises for $115 million in cash, aiming to reduce debt and simplify its business model. The stock dropped following the announcement.

Company Profile
Jack in the Box Inc., together with its subsidiaries, develops, operates, and franchises quick-service restaurants (QSR) in the United States. It operates through Jack in the Box and Del Taco segments. The company engages in the operation of a hamburger chain under the Jack in the Box brand; and a Mexican-American QSR chain under the Del Taco brand. The company was formerly known as Foodmaker, Inc and changed its name to Jack in the Box Inc. in November 1999. Jack in the Box Inc. was founded in 1951 and is headquartered in San Diego, California.
